The Broncos attempted a two-point conversion, hoping to pull to within a three-point deficit, however, Keenum was intercepted by linebacker Casey Hayward three yards deep in the end zone, who ran down the field 103 yards for a defensive two-point conversion. The Chargers responded and increased their lead to 23–9, with a 1-yard touchdown run by running back Austin Ekeler with six minutes remaining in the game. The Broncos had one last offensive possession and reached the Chargers' 31-yard line, but turned the football over on downs just before the two-minute warning. A pair of first quarter field goals by placekicker Michael Badgley – from 46 and 45 yards out – gave the Chargers the early lead. The Broncos grabbed the lead early in the second quarter, with a 41-yard touchdown run by running back Phillip Lindsay. On the next possession, Chargers' quarterback Philip Rivers was intercepted by cornerback Chris Harris, Jr., giving the Broncos the football near midfield. However, on the fifth play of the drive, the Broncos opted to convert a 4th-and-1 at the Chargers' 16-yard line instead of kicking a field goal, but Lindsay was stopped for no gain. The Chargers regained the lead on their next possession, with Rivers connecting on a 4-yard touchdown pass to wide receiver Keenan Allen, one play after Rivers was nearly intercepted in the end zone on a deflected pass. After going three-and-out on their first two possessions, the Broncos got on the scoreboard later in the first quarter, with quarterback Case Keenum rushing for a 1-yard touchdown, then grabbed the lead midway through the second quarter, with a 44-yard field goal by placekicker Brandon McManus. Cleveland responded on their next possession, with a 40-yard field goal by placekicker Greg Joseph. The Broncos were attempting to re-take the lead on their next possession, reaching the Cleveland 29-yard line, however Keenum was intercepted by Cleveland safety Jabrill Peppers in the end zone for a touchback. The Broncos' defense subsequently returned the favor, as Cleveland reached the Broncos' 30-yard line just before halftime, however, Mayfield was intercepted by safety Dymonte Thomas near the goal line. After forcing a fumble off Mayfield, a 42-yard field goal by McManus gave the Broncos a 13–10 lead late in the third quarter.

In their first road game of the season, the Broncos were plagued by several penalties, in a 27–14 loss at the Baltimore Ravens. After Ravens' punter Sam Koch has his punt blocked by Joseph Jones on the opening possession of the game, the Broncos grabbed the early lead on the next play, with a 6-yard touchdown run by running back Royce Freeman. The Ravens countered, with running back Alex Collins rushing for a 6-yard touchdown. The drive started at the Broncos' 48-yard line, after Broncos' cornerback Isaac Yiadom was flagged for an unnecessary roughness penalty while on the sidelines.

The Broncos entertain current Super League champions, Leeds Rhinos in Round 2, and a season's best home crowd of 1,904 witness an entertaining encounter with the Broncos registering 22 unanswered second half points, although these are not enough to prevent a 32–48 defeat. A brave effort sees Rhys Williams bag another brace while there is a first professional try for Daniel Hindmarsh. Kieran Dixon and Ben Hellewell also cross the chalk-line in their 100th appearances for the club.

The London Broncos returned to the Betfred sponsored Super League after an absence of four years, with a stunning 4–2 victory against the Toronto Wolfpack in the Million Pound Game. In an enthralling try-less game, the Broncos emerged victorious thanks to a superb collective defensive display by Danny Ward’s men and the boot of Jarrod Sammut. Alex Walker bags a try double, to reach 20 for the season, whilst there are further tries from James Cunningham, Kieran Dixon and Ben Hellewell, the latter two stirring length of the field interception efforts. News Broncos to play five prime-time games in 2022 season Denver will play five games on prime-time television this season, including four in the first six weeks. These games match a first-place team against the first-place teams in the two same-conference divisions the team is not scheduled to play that season. The second-place, third-place, and fourth-place teams in a conference are matched in the same way each year.
